A chemical peel can bring various benefits to the skin, depending on its formulation and strength. Primarily, it is good for unclogging pores, preventing and healing acne, lightening and evening out sun damage, hyperpigmentation and melasma, and for reducing fine lines and wrinkles.

Chemical peels are done on the face but also on the body. A perfect treatment option for back and chest acne!

How Do They Work?

Chemical peels require the application of chemical solutions to the skin. They work by dissolving the outermost layer of one's skin, allowing it to peel off over the subsequent days. In a nutshell, chemical peels work by removing old skin cells and revealing a fresher layer underneath.
